11. Peter Kurten - "Tell me. After my head has been chopped off, will I still be able to hear, at least for a moment, the sound of my own blood gushing from the stump of my neck? That would be a pleasure to end all pleasures."

Kurten was a German serial killer known as both The Vampire of Dusseldorf and the Dusseldorf Monster, who committed a series of murders and sexual assaults between February and November 1929 in the city of Dusseldorf. In the years prior to these assaults and murders, Kurten had amassed a lengthy criminal record for offenses including arson and attempted murder. He also confessed to the 1913 murders of a 9-year-old girl in Mulheim am Rhein, and a 17-year-old girl in Loscheckes.

Described by Karl Berg (de) as "the king of the sexual perverts," Kurten was found guilty of nine counts of murder and seven counts of attempted murder for which he was sentenced to death by beheading in April 1931. He was subsequently executed in July 1931. Kurten became known as The Vampire of Dusseldorf as he occasionally made attempts to drink the blood from his victims' wounds, and the Dusseldorf Monster both because the majority of his murders were committed in and around the city of Dusseldorf, and the savagery he inflicted upon his victims' bodies. He requested the following as his last meal: Wiener Schnitzel, fried potatoes, and white wine.

Over the years, weve seen so many food trends come and go, such as ramen burgers, matcha, and spiked ice-cream. Nowadays, were seeing another trend making waves in the food industry. How many times today have you seen an Instagram photo of a scoop of black ice cream, or a cup of black yogurt, or hamburgers with black buns? Indeed, the charcoal trend has taken the world by storm.

So, what gives your latte that deep black shade? Activated charcoal, or coconut ash, is produced by heating coconut shells to insanely high temperatures until theyre burnt to a crisp. The ashes are then increased in size by steaming at high temperatures. Through this process, the ashes become a strong detoxifier, mostly because they become extra absorbent. This product may be purchased in pill form, and promises to alleviate hangovers, minimize the effects of food poisoning, and fight the visible signs of aging.

Activated charcoal is said to boost ones energy as a result of decreasing toxins in the body. However, no evidence proves that detoxifying can lead to increased energy. Also, while it can help cure a hangover, it doesnt necessarily remove alcohol from your blood. It is also said to aid in debloating your stomach because it cleanses your colon but again, this all anecdotal and isnt supported by scientific evidence as of yet. All we can say for sure is that it is a proven detoxifier.
